Transaction 3322f12a7490180f95cc510c880abd0b38348e371eb7761d65f7604507b17120

1 Input
2 Outputs
  • 3322f12a7490180f95cc510c880abd0b38348e371eb7761d65f7604507b17120:0
  • value  12385
    address  1H4XCsHTJ8vJ9ewjY38DSoocTjqYNfoMnR
  • 3322f12a7490180f95cc510c880abd0b38348e371eb7761d65f7604507b17120:1
  • value  13965000
    address  1CYhBcZ5yg7GBeNCPr8MtNHmTTtXDEX59i